

Twelve Views in South Wales: St. Quintin's Castle near Cowbridge in Glamorganshire
Sepia-toned drawing of a ruined stone castle with a pointed archway in the center; people and a horse-drawn cart in foreground. A flock of sheep. Large tree on left; flock of birds flying on right. Border around drawing. Text at bottom: "St Quintins Castle near Cowbridge in Glamorgan Shire." Small text below. Number "III" at top.
